Feature request: rename output file

If I'm trying to save more than one long string of text in sequence, the latter will overwrite the previous.
It would be extremely useful to set those output names before execution starts so that multiple jobs can be queued, without waiting for generation, and processing of each, and renaming each manually.

You're right, of course, this is a deficiency with TTS Util. I'll look into adding in the next version a way of specifying the output file name in the 'Read text', 'Read clipboard', and 'Read to/from files' parts of the app.
